Cambodia is a source and destination country for exploitation of men, women and children in all forms of modern slavery, including forced labour, sex trafficking, debt bondage and forced marriage.

This trip will provide a rare opportunity to learn from and interact with victims, survivors and those at-risk of sexual exploitation through our long-term Impact Partner, AFESIP Cambodia, as well as a number of local social enterprises that support vulnerable communities.

Historically PROJECT FUTURES has challenged advocates to experience the country by bike, but we're thrilled to expand our offering to now include an immersion tour that is a little lighter on when it comes to physical exercise.

This is a chance to engage with various social enterprises and not for profits working to address human trafficking in the region, to find out what they're doing and how you can be an effective part of the solution.
